Output 4fc88d59b3ed2b79c0165773451165bfc0f987b13b8e6434766e306c9163665d:4

value
25003754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43eea86b238e1fbee27a07366f12a95bfbbeaaf3 OP_EQUAL
address
ME6MQXJsDGXUbNdfr1K3YxkMDvaHQ5gy4D
transaction
4fc88d59b3ed2b79c0165773451165bfc0f987b13b8e6434766e306c9163665d
spent
true